"""DB sink — writes structlog events to app_logs table via background queue."""
from __future__ import annotations
import asyncio
from datetime import UTC, datetime
from typing import Any
import structlog
from arbitrade.storage.pg_store import PgStore
from arbitrade.storage.repositories import LogRecord, LogRepository
_LOG = structlog.get_logger(__name__)
class DbSinkProcessor:
"""structlog processor that queues log events for DB writes.
Must be registered in the structlog processor chain. The consumer
task must be started on app init via ``start_consumer(store)``.
"""
def __init__(self) -> None:
self._queue: asyncio.Queue[dict[str, Any]] = asyncio.Queue(maxsize=2000)
self._consumer_task: asyncio.Task[None] | None = None
def __call__(self, logger: Any, method_name: str, event_dict: dict[str, Any]) -> dict[str, Any]:
"""Processor — called for every structlog event. Non-blocking."""
try:
self._queue.put_nowait(dict(event_dict))
except asyncio.QueueFull:
pass # drop event if queue full, avoid backpressure
return event_dict
def start_consumer(self, store: PgStore) -> None:
"""Start background consumer task."""
if self._consumer_task is not None and not self._consumer_task.done():
return
self._consumer_task = asyncio.create_task(
self._consume(store), name="log_db_sink"
)
async def stop_consumer(self) -> None:
"""Drain queue and cancel consumer."""
if self._consumer_task is None:
return
self._consumer_task.cancel()
try:
await self._consumer_task
except asyncio.CancelledError:
pass
self._consumer_task = None
# Flush remaining
await self._flush(store=None)
async def _consume(self, store: PgStore) -> None:
repo = LogRepository(store)
while True:
try:
event = await self._queue.get()
await self._write_one(repo, event)
except asyncio.CancelledError:
break
except Exception:
pass # swallow consumer errors, never crash
# Final flush
await self._flush(repo)
async def _write_one(self, repo: LogRepository, event: dict[str, Any]) -> None:
recorded_at = event.pop("timestamp", None)
if isinstance(recorded_at, str):
try:
recorded_at = datetime.fromisoformat(recorded_at)
except ValueError:
recorded_at = datetime.now(UTC)
elif not isinstance(recorded_at, datetime):
recorded_at = datetime.now(UTC)
level = str(event.pop("level", "info")).upper()
logger = str(event.pop("logger", "root"))
message = str(event.pop("event", event.pop("message", "")))
context = {k: v for k, v in event.items() if not k.startswith("_")} if event else None
record = LogRecord(
recorded_at=recorded_at,
level=level,
logger=logger,
message=message,
context=context if context else None,
)
try:
await repo.insert(record)
except Exception:
pass # never crash from DB write failure
async def _flush(self, repo: LogRepository | None) -> None:
drained = 0
while not self._queue.empty() and drained < 500:
try:
event = self._queue.get_nowait()
if repo is not None:
await self._write_one(repo, event)
drained += 1
except asyncio.QueueEmpty:
break
except Exception:
pass
# Module-level singleton
_db_sink = DbSinkProcessor()
def get_db_sink() -> DbSinkProcessor:
return _db_sink
def db_sink_processor(
logger: Any, method_name: str, event_dict: dict[str, Any]
) -> dict[str, Any]:
"""Standalone processor function wrapping the singleton."""
return _db_sink(logger, method_name, event_dict)

"""Log maintenance — aggregation and archiving tasks."""
from __future__ import annotations
import asyncio
from datetime import UTC, datetime, timedelta
import structlog
from arbitrade.storage.pg_store import PgStore
from arbitrade.storage.repositories import LogAggregationRepository, LogArchiveRepository
_LOG = structlog.get_logger(__name__)
_AGGREGATE_INTERVAL = 3600 # 1 hour
_ARCHIVE_INTERVAL = 86400 # 1 day
_RETENTION_DAYS = 30
async def run_log_aggregation(store: PgStore) -> None:
"""Aggregate log counts for the last 2 hours across all periods."""
repo = LogAggregationRepository(store)
since = datetime.now(UTC) - timedelta(hours=2)
periods = ["1h", "3h", "6h", "1d", "1w", "1mo"]
for period in periods:
try:
await repo.aggregate_since(since, period)
except Exception:
_LOG.exception("log_aggregation_failed", period=period)
_LOG.info("log_aggregation_complete", since=since.isoformat())
async def run_log_archive(store: PgStore, retention_days: int = _RETENTION_DAYS) -> int:
"""Archive log entries older than retention_days."""
cutoff = datetime.now(UTC) - timedelta(days=retention_days)
repo = LogArchiveRepository(store)
count = await repo.archive_before(cutoff)
if count > 0:
_LOG.info("log_archive_complete",
cutoff=cutoff.isoformat(), archived=count)
return count
async def run_log_aggregation_loop(store: PgStore) -> None:
"""Periodic aggregation loop."""
while True:
try:
await run_log_aggregation(store)
except Exception:
_LOG.exception("log_aggregation_loop_error")
await asyncio.sleep(_AGGREGATE_INTERVAL)
async def run_log_archive_loop(store: PgStore) -> None:
"""Periodic archive loop."""
while True:
try:
await run_log_archive(store)
except Exception:
_LOG.exception("log_archive_loop_error")
await asyncio.sleep(_ARCHIVE_INTERVAL)
